What are the key risks for the week?
- Debt discussions
- Re-pricing of Fed hiking cycle
- Jobs data
Debt Discussions
McCarthy and Biden came to an agreement over the weekend which saw concessions on both sides
-The agreement's spending caps target Federal programmes other than Social Security, Medicare, Medicaid, and the military, such as education, scientific research, and border protection.
- The limitations would not directly reduce spending but rather slow its growth in comparison to inflation and the economy.
- This agreement allows both parties to claim a type of victory: Republicans can call it a budget cut because expenditure would grow more slowly than it would otherwise. Democrats can also claim that they prevented genuine cuts.
- According to NYT analysis of the proposal, it could reduce spending by $55 bln dollars next year
Fed re-pricing
- Traders last week had repriced ther outlook for the July Fed meeting.
- Swaps showed a quater point hike was fully priced in for the July meeting. Prior to that, as the debt talks had stalled on May 19th, Fed swaps actually downgraded June hike odds, with the likelyhood of a July hike out of the window.
- Fed's Mester following the PCE data that was hotter than expected at 4.4% vs the prior of 4.2% said "todays inflation data suggests the Fed has more work to do".
- CME Fedwatch currently shows a 60% probabilty of the Fed raing rates in June by 25 BPS, from a probaility of 25% the prior week. (Figure 1)
- May 22nd, Fed's Bullard also mentioned last week that "the Fed will have to go higher on the policy rate, perhaps 50 BPS more hiking this year" implying two more hikes, one 25 BPS in June and one 25 BPS in July. Stock markets didn't take too kindly to the comment with the S&P 500 declining. (Figure 2)
Jobs Data
- JOLTS, ADP and NFP will provide clearer indications for swaps pricing in Fed hikes. The latter of the three has averaged a monthly gain of 290k over the last 6 months according to the BLS (Bureau Labor Statisitcs). Although data has been fairly robust, it's the initial volatility that day traders will want to know how the markets will react.
- In the past with the hiking cycle at it's termnial velocity, strong jobs data led to declines in stocks in expecatation the Fed would continue its Mario jumps. Now we've seen good data, is actually good. - The expectation is if the jobs market remains strong when the Fed has reached it's peak, the less likelihood of a deep recession.
Unless Average Hourly Earnings data is stronger than expected like it was previously at 4.4% compared to the prior of 4.2%, which lead to traders expecting the Fed to continue their rate hiking cycle (Figure 3), then the markets could rally like it did in April when Average Earnings was down paired with robust NFP. (Figure 4) Bear in mind, that was Good Friday, with trading sparce till the early close, so the reaction would have been bigger.
- However, with the recent JOLTS data we had at the begining of May, the idea of good data is good, and bad data is bad, may still hold true. JOLTS data was worse than expected which led to the DXY AND S&P 500 declining. In the past, if bad was out, it would have sent the S&P 500 flying with the DXY declining.
